MDI子级始终位于C#Winforms的顶部

MDI子级始终位于C#Winforms的顶部,c#,winforms,parent,mdi,C#,Winforms,Parent,Mdi,我在里面打开了一个MDI父对象和两个MDI子对象。任何人都知道我如何只让我的一个MDI孩子始终处于最重要的位置吗?每当孩子的顺序发生变化时,请尝试BringToFront,例如在MdiChildActivate上这应该有助于每当孩子的顺序发生变化时尝试BringToFront,例如在MdiChildActivate上,Graham谢谢,这对我来说很有用。把我的评论作为答案吧,你不需要。将始终位于顶部的窗体从MDI子窗体更改为无边框窗体,并将其停靠到MDI父窗体的一侧。

我在里面打开了一个MDI父对象和两个MDI子对象。任何人都知道我如何只让我的一个MDI孩子始终处于最重要的位置吗?

每当孩子的顺序发生变化时,请尝试
BringToFront
,例如在
MdiChildActivate

上这应该有助于每当孩子的顺序发生变化时尝试
BringToFront
,例如在
MdiChildActivate
上,Graham谢谢,这对我来说很有用。把我的评论作为答案吧,你不需要。将始终位于顶部的窗体从MDI子窗体更改为无边框窗体,并将其停靠到MDI父窗体的一侧。